Product Overview: Industrial Curing Oven by Hi-Tech Spray

Achieve perfect, durable finishes with the Industrial Curing Oven, supplied and installed by the experts at Hi-Tech Spray. This high-capacity oven is engineered to provide precise, uniform heat curing for a wide range of coatings and products. Capable of reaching temperatures in excess of 200°C, this oven is the essential final step in the coating process, ensuring maximum hardness, adhesion, and chemical resistance for your finished products.

Key Features:

  • Generous Capacity: A massive internal workspace of 4100mm (L) x 2900mm (W) x 2400mm (H) allows for curing large, bulky, or multiple items simultaneously.

  • High-Temperature Performance: Reliably achieves and maintains temperatures in excess of 200°C, suitable for baking a wide range of paints, powder coatings, and industrial finishes.

  • Precision Control: Features advanced digital control systems to maintain precise temperature and timer settings, ensuring consistent, repeatable results batch after batch.

  • Uniform Heat Distribution: Engineered airflow and heating elements prevent cold spots, guaranteeing an even cure across every part of the load.

  • Robust Construction: Built with high-quality insulated panels to ensure excellent thermal efficiency, reduce heat loss, and maintain a safe external temperature.


Detailed Technical Description

This Hi-Tech Spray Industrial Oven is designed as a perfect companion to a spray booth, completing the professional finishing line. It transforms applied coatings into a resilient, cross-linked surface through a controlled thermal curing process.

  • The Process: The oven uses electric or gas-fired heating systems to rapidly bring the internal chamber to a set temperature. Controlled recirculation of hot air ensures every part of the load is evenly heated, activating the chemical catalysts in the coating for a complete and thorough cure.

  • The Result: Coatings achieve their intended physical properties, including superior adhesion to the substrate, enhanced impact resistance, and excellent durability against abrasion, chemicals, and UV exposure. This process is critical for creating a finish that is built to last.

Ideal Applications:

  • Powder Coating Curing: The primary use for baking powder-coated items, melting the powder into a smooth, hard film.

  • Paint Baking: Curing baked enamel finishes on automotive parts, machinery, architectural metalwork, and fabricated components.

  • Industrial Drying: Speeding up production times by rapidly drying primers, adhesives, and other applied chemicals.

  • Composite Curing: Used in manufacturing for post-curing composites and other materials that require thermal activation.

  • General Industrial Heating: A versatile solution for any process requiring a controlled, high-temperature environment.

  • Internal Dimensions: 4100mm (Length) x 2900mm (Width) x 2400mm (Height)

  • Safety Features: May include over-temperature protection, mechanical door locks, and ventilation systems.
